American Antiquarian Society

The library preserves the largest single collection of printed source materials relating to the history, literature, and culture of the first 250 years of United States history.

 

 

This research library (tel 508-755-5221), 185 Salisbury Street, a few blocks from the Worcester Art Museum, has American printed materials dating from 1640 to 1877.

Mostly, it's used by scholars and researchers, but anyone with an interest in history can be thrilled by seeing the many documents that played a part in American history.
